:Hi, I have started a discussion on the milksnake forum to more accurately depict the ranges of "purity"and "impurity" as well as degrees of hybrids...and place ALL animals on a scale from 1-10. Please take a look at the examples used in this other post and let me know what/how a a scale could help/hurt BOTH sides of this field(pro and con). I think this could be used to not only bring more clarity to those who indulge in both, but it will open the eyes of those "purists" when they realize that their reality isnt living up to their ideals. Thanks in advance,Jeff


Maybe I didn't understand it right, but I don't think it would be possible to make a definitive scale of "hybridness." It would be helpful I guess, but it seems like some things would be the same # on the scale when one might be a hybrid, but the other is a hybrid of hybrids if you can understand what I'm trying to say. What I mean is that there would probably be some overlap and people would disagree with 2 different things being on the same level. Of course, that problem may never arise, in which case I think it would be a good idea. I hope what I've said made some sense.
